IKIO Technologies Limited — Resignation of Director/KMP/SMP

NSE 2 hrs ago·2 Sept 2026, 1:27 pm
Ikio Technologies

IKIO Technologies Limited has announced the resignation of a Director, Key Managerial Personnel (KMP), or Senior Managerial Personnel (SMP). The company has informed the stock exchanges about this change, though it has not yet disclosed the specific individual leaving the role or the reason for their departure.
